// 通常application 格式会另外标注字符集Content-Type: text/html;Content-Type: application/json;charset:utf-8;Content-Type: application/x-www-form-urlencoded;charset:utf-8; 1.1 media-type(type和subtype合并称为media-type) text/html,是指请求的media-type,他分为两个部分type和subtype,以“/”进行分...
1.下面是HTTP响应类型ContentType的可选值,有备无患先保存一下。摘自:https://wiki.selfhtml.org/wiki/MIME-Type/%C3%9Cbersicht。 2.以C#为例设置如下: 1)ASP.NET:HttpContext.Current.Response.contentType ="application/vnd.ms-excel"; 2)WEB API:httpResponseMessage.Content.Headers.ContentType =newMediaTy...
response.setHeader("Content-disposition", "attachment; filename=" + ExcelUtil.toUtf8String(fileName, request) + ".xlsx");// 设定输出文件头 response.setContentType("application/msexcel");// 定义输出类型 //将数据写入输出流 //TODO } 注意:下载的时候使用的Content-Type大全,一般可以使用application...
1.下⾯是 HTTP 响应类型 ContentType 的可选值,有备⽆患先保存⼀下。摘⾃:。2.以 C# 为例设置如下:1)ASP.NET: HttpContext.Current.Response.contentType = "application/vnd.ms-excel";2)WEB API: httpResponseMessage.Content.Headers.ContentType = new MediaTypeHeaderValue("text/comma-separated-...
4.灵活:HTTP允许传输任意类型的数据对象。正在传输的类型由Content-Type加以标记。 5.无连接:无连接的含义是限制每次连接只处理一个请求。服务器处理完客户的请求,并收到客户的应答后,即断开连接。采用这种方式可以节省传输时间。 6.无状态:HTTP协议是无状态协议。无状态是指协议对于事务处理没有记忆能力。缺少状态意...
res=requests.post(url='http://test/content_type.php', data={'username':'xiaoming','password':'123'}, files={'file': ( 'test.xlsx', open('test.xlsx','rb'), 'application/vnd.ms-excel', {'Expires':'0'} ) } # headers={'Content-Type': 'multipart/form-data'} ...
header("Content-Type:application/octet-stream");//5 ⼆进制流,不知道下载⽂件类型。header("Content-Type:application/vnd.ms-excel;");//6 header("Content-Type:application/download");//7 提⽰⽤户将当前⽂件保存到本地。header("Content-Disposition:attachment;filename=测试.xlsx");//8 he...
("CONTENT_LENGTH",0))request_body=environ["wsgi.input"].read(content_length)request_body=json.loads(request_body)filename=request_body["filename"]# filename为请求的文件名show_type=request_body["show_type"]# show_type为转换json的origin参数# 读取exceldf=pd.read_excel('{}.xlsx'.format(...
* Content-Type: application/octet-stream * * 文件内容 * --${bound}-- * * 其中${bound}是之前头信息中的分隔符,如果头信息中规定是123,那这里也要是123; * 可以很容易看到,这个请求提是多个相同部分组成的: * 每一部分都是以--加分隔符开始的,然后是该部分内容的描述信息,然后一个回车换行,然后...
在浏览器中访问/download路径,即可下载名为example.xlsx的Excel文件。 这个方法使用Apache POI库创建一个Excel文件,并将其转换为字节数组。然后,通过设置响应头的Content-Type为application/octet-stream,并使用Content-Disposition指定文件名和下载方式,将Excel文件作为响应体返回给客户端。 请注意,这里的示例仅用于...